Company Description AMCL, Turner & Townsend’s asset management function, is the global leader in Asset Management. We have shaped Asset Management as a recognised discipline since its infancy, transforming how asset-intensive organisations work to achieve better outcomes through better decision-making. In Asia-Pacific, we partner with clients to deliver Asset Management maturity uplift activities. Our services transform our clients’ ability to operate efficiently and effectively, and drive value from their assets. Job Description We are a leading consultancy supporting asset‑intensive organisations across Australia and New Zealand. Our teams partner with clients to strengthen their asset management capabilities, improve investment decisions, and deliver better long‑term outcomes. With a growing pipeline of work across the water sector, we are looking for talented consultants to join our team in Sydney or Brisbane. In this role, you will support clients in enhancing their asset management performance, with opportunities to work across the power, water, and wider utilities sectors. Key responsibilities include: Consulting with clients to develop asset management capabilities in areas such as asset investment planning, asset management maturity, and asset data and information. Contributing to project delivery, including facilitating internal and external workshops, drafting reports and insights, and preparing presentations with support from senior team members. Supporting business development activities by building relationships, contributing to key pursuits, and identifying growth opportunities. Applying strong project management practices to support the successful delivery of multi‑disciplinary programs. Developing and executing effective communication strategies tailored to client needs. Participating in short-term travel across Australia and New Zealand as required. Qualifications Required Understanding of project management principles, with experience delivering work to agreed time, cost, and quality expectations. Demonstrated ability to provide high‑quality service to internal or external stakeholders, with strong communication and rapport‑building skills. Degree‑level qualification preferred (engineering, business, economics, or a related field). Experience in asset management (industry or consulting), with relevant exposure to water/utilities, power, or asset data and information. Knowledge of asset‑intensive sectors such as power, water, rail, government, or facilities. Motivation to build an industry network and actively participate in professional communities. Desirable (Not Essential) Experience in asset management capability assessments and development of improvement roadmaps. Exposure to delivering multi‑year, transformational programs. Background in power sector safety or technical planning, particularly within NSW or VIC. Familiarity with asset management software systems—management, integration, or implementation.
